> I'm stuck in a situation where we have a full ATM backhaul.  
> The order for 
> our next DS3 is stalled.  In the meantime I'd like to give 
> SDSL customers 
> a better shot at getting their money's worth...
> 
> Speaking with our Covad rep he mentioned that I should look at 
> setting up 
> ABR "shaping" on all of our PVCs. 

We don't do any abr on our vc's just ubr and vbr.  But, I can tell
you if your not shaping your outbound traffic on each vc at all your
in real trouble.  If you have a 45MB ATM feed to Covad and a sdsl 
subscriber has a 1MB pvc off that feed, you could theoretically be
throwing 44MB of bandwidth into the bit bucket for that one customer,
for a short period that is.
